6-Fluoro-3-formylchromone

  CAS:    69155-76-6
Molecular Weight: 192.15 g./mol Molecular Formula: C₁₀H₅FO₃
EC Number: MDL Number: MFCD00139060
Melting Point: 157°C Boiling Point:
Density: Storage Condition: room temperature, dry
Product Description: 6-Fluoro-3-formylchromone is primarily utilized in organic synthesis as a versatile intermediate for constructing complex molecules. Its structure, featuring both a formyl group and a fluorine atom, makes it valuable in the development of pharmaceuticals, particularly in the synthesis of chromone derivatives with potential biological activities. It is often employed in medicinal chemistry to create compounds that may exhibit anti-inflammatory, antimicrobial, or anticancer properties. Additionally, its reactive formyl group allows for further functionalization, enabling the preparation of heterocyclic compounds and other derivatives used in drug discovery and development. Its application extends to material science, where it serves as a building block for designing fluorescent dyes and other functional materials.
